NOTE:
To ensure a complete and thorough diagnosis, the battery, starter motor and generator test segments must be
done as a set from start to finish.
1.
DIAGNOSIS WITH MULTITASKING BATTERY DIAGNOSTIC STATION
Perform the starting system test with multitasking battery diagnostic station. For details and operating instruc-
tions, refer to diagnostic station instruction instruction.
Test result
CRANKING NORMAL>>GO TO 2
LOW VOLTAGE>>GO TO 5
CHARGE BATTERY>>Perform the slow battery charging procedure. (Initial rate of charge is 10A for 12
hours.) Perform battery test again. Refer to diagnostic station instruction instruction.
REPLACE BATTERY>>Before replacing battery, clean the battery cable clamps and battery posts. Perform
battery test again. Refer to diagnostic station instruction instruction. If second test result is
“REPLACE BATTERY”, then do so. Perform battery test again to confirm repair.
2.
CRANKING CHECK
Check that the starter motor operates properly.
Does the engine crank normally?
YES
>> GO TO 3
NO
>> GO TO 4
3.
ENGINE START CHECK
Check that the engine starts.
Does the engine start?
YES
>> Starter motor is OK. Inspection End.
NO
>> Perform further diagnosis of engine mechanical or engine control system. Refer to EM and EC
sections. Once resolved, perform battery test again.
4.
STARTER MOTOR ACTIVATION
Check that the starter motor operates.
Does the starter motor turn?
YES
>> Check ring gear and starter motor drive pinion. Once resolved, perform battery test again.
NO
>> GO TO 7

A/T : System Description
INFOID:0000000005276052
The starter motor plunger closes and provides a closed circuit between the battery and the starter motor. The
starter motor is grounded to the cylinder block. With power and ground supplied, the starter motor operates.
